JOINT PUBLIC HEARING Conditional Use Permit CU16-26 ( Texas Gun Experience) — City Council and Planning and Zoning Commission to conduct a public hearing relative to an application submitted by DFW Shooting Sports requesting a conditional use permit to amend previously approved site plan C000-26 ( Ordinance No. 2000-62) for a planned commercial center, specifically to allow for a two- story 34,900 square foot indoor shooting range and office space. The subject property is located at 1901 South Main Street and is zoned " CC" Community Commercial District. This item was tabled from the October 18, 2016 Joint Meeting.
JOINT PUBLIC HEARING Historic Landmark District HL16-08 ( Harrington House) — City Council and Planning and Zoning Commission to conduct a public hearing relative to an application submitted by Charles Donofrio requesting designation as a historical landmark sub-district. The subject property is located at 713 East Texas Street and is zoned " R- 7. 5" Single Family District.
